ICICI Home Finance Company today said it will raise up to Rs 955 crore in tranches by issuing debentures on private placement basis.
A meeting of the Committee of Directors of ICICI Home Finance will be held on March 23 to consider the allotment of debentures, it said in a BSE filing.
It said the board will consider the allotment of unsecured redeemable senior bonds in the nature of debentures on private placement basis.
The debentures will be of face value of Rs 5 lakh each.
ICICI Home Finance, part of the ICICI Group, is in the business of mortgage finance and realty space.
